About The Position

Plansee USA LLC is seeking a Mechanical Engineer for their Plansee site in Franklin, USA. This role specializes in transforming semi-finished molybdenum and tungsten products into complex components, leveraging decades of precision manufacturing and engineering excellence. The Mechanical Engineer will join a highly motivated team where local expertise meets the global knowledge and values of the Plansee Group. This is an Exempt position.

Requirements

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Mechanical Engineering or a related field and/or equivalent combination of directly related experience and education.
  • Minimum of 3 years of experience using CAD Software to produce 3D Solid models, assemblies, and drawings.
  • Minimum of 3 years of experience working in a manufacturing related role, supporting CNC Machining and/or sheet metal fabrication.
  • High level working knowledge and experience reading and interpreting drawings to AMSE & ISO drafting standards.
  • Must be able to read and interpret drawings, specifications, and GD&T.
  • Basic understanding of MRP functions in a manufacturing environment.
  • Ability to use MS Office applications (Word, Excel, Outlook, Project).
  • Ability present technical information and report project status to cross functional teams and management.
  • Must possess exceptional project management, communication, and multi-tasking skills with the ability to prioritize responsibilities to meet deadlines.

Nice To Haves

  • Familiarity with AutoCAD, Solidworks & Siemens NX is also plus and will be considered.
  • Additional hands on experience in machining, fabrication, mechanical inspection, and/or tool & fixture design is a plus.
  • Previous experience using SAP is a plus.
  • BOMs, Routers, Material Masters, etc.

Responsibilities

  • Use CAD software to create/update 3D Solid Models, assemblies, and drawings relating to customer projects and engineering support orders.
  • Create/update supplemental project documentation including but not limited to, machine programs, tool and fixture design drawings, process flows, setup information and work instructions, project plans/timelines, and presentations.
  • Provide technical input and task estimates on customer job requirements.
  • Interact with sales and production departments on current engineering activities and new orders.
  • Carry out independent technical investigations involving the application of a wide variety of mechanical engineering principles in the origination or modification of materials, components, process specifications, and manufacturing processes.
  • Perform necessary electrical/mechanical calculations to verify/validate design concepts.
  • Confer with vendors, suppliers, and manufacturing to gather necessary data required for the design development.
  • Support manufacturing during design, test, production phases.
  • Accountable for design orientated projects as assigned, from concept to production, including responsibilities for design reviews.
  • Support design review process through preparation, presentation, and follow-up on new projects.
  • Review, interpret, and communicate technical requirements on customer specifications to Engineering team members, as well as other departments, on required scope of work.
